Biomedical security state

Nature

The term "biomedical security state" refers to a societal framework where public health and biomedical technologies are heavily monitored and regulated under the guise of security. This paradigm often prioritizes surveillance, data collection, and control over individual rights and freedoms, raising ethical concerns about privacy, consent, and equity. The biomedical security state can lead to the stigmatization of certain populations, disproportionate resource allocation, and the potential misuse of health data. As governments and institutions increasingly leverage biomedical advancements for security purposes, the balance between safeguarding public health and protecting civil liberties becomes a critical challenge.This information has been generated by artificial intelligence.

Claim

A totalitarian government with a scientific bent might do things that to us would seem horrifying. The Nazis were more scientific than the present rulers of Russia, and were more inclined towards the sort of atrocities that I have in mind. ... Diet, injections, and injunctions will combine, from a very early age, to produce the sort of character and the sort of beliefs that the authorities consider desirable, and any serious criticism of the powers that be will become psychologically impossible. Even if all are miserable, all will believe themselves happy, because the government will tell them that they are so. (Bertrand Russell, Ch. 3 : Scientific Technique in an Oligarchy, The Impact of Science on Society, 1952).
